---Photography as Inquiry is a class about urban landscape photography. It is taught by Anne Whiston Spirn, a new faculty member in our Department of Urban Studies and Planning.

Each student chose a site around Boston to photograph and observe. My site is Harvard Square.

Over the course of the semester, I kept a journal and completed three photographic studies of Harvard Square: Light, Significant Detail and Poetics. The term project is a photo essay.
